Introduction
In the early days of factory automation, proprietary networks ruled the plant floor. Engineers wrestled with tangled wiring and slow data speeds. Then open protocols emerged, and FIPIO became a trusted standard for reliable device-level communication. The Schneider Electric 170FNT11001 communication module carries that legacy forward. It is a FIPIO communication adaptor for the Modicon Momentum automation platform. This module enables efficient data exchange at 1 Mbit/s over optical fiber or shielded twisted pairs. It draws power from the I/O base, simplifying installation. With a maximum cable distance of 5000 m, it connects devices across large facilities. The 170FNT11001 also offers fail-state functionality: maintain value or fallback to zero. This ensures system integrity during interruptions. Technical Specifications
The 170FNT11001 delivers solid performance for industrial networks. Its 1 Mbit/s transmission rate handles demanding data traffic. The module supports two cable types: optical fiber (50/125 or 62.5/125) and shielded twisted pairs. This flexibility lets you match the cable to your environment. You can run cable lengths from 1000 to 5000 meters, covering long distances between segments. Each segment supports up to 31 devices without a repeater. Add a repeater, and you can connect up to 97 devices. The topology uses extension or tap-off cable arrangements, adapting to various layouts. The access method follows a producer/consumer principle, which optimizes data sharing. The module is CE marked and weighs just 0.11 kg. It operates on a maintain value or fallback-to-zero fail state. This means if communication drops, the system can hold the last value or reset to zero, depending on your configuration.

Installation and Setup
Installing the 170FNT11001 is straightforward. It mounts directly onto a Modicon Momentum I/O base. The module receives power from that base, so you only need to connect the communication cables. For optical fiber, use 50/125 or 62.5/125 micron cable. For shielded twisted pairs, ensure proper grounding to avoid noise. The topology supports extension or tap-off configurations. Plan your cable route to stay within the 1000–5000 meter range. Each segment can handle up to 31 devices without a repeater. If you need more, add a repeater to reach 97 devices. Always follow Schneider Electric’s installation guidelines for FIPIO networks. Verify that your PLC (such as Premium or other bus managers) supports the FIPIO protocol. The module is CE marked, so it meets relevant regulatory standards. Before powering up, double-check all connections. A secure link ensures reliable 1 Mbit/s communication.
